Abstract

Estos compuestos incrementan la tolerancia de las plantas alfrío, a las heladas y sequías y son al mismo tiempo hormonalmente neutros, no toxicos y adecuados para el tratamiento de plantas completamente desarrolladasplántulas y semillas por igual.This invention relates to the use of hydroxylamine derivatives having the general formula (I), where R1 represents a phenyl, N-heteroaryl, S-heteroaryl or naphthyl group which may be substituted by one or more halo, alkyl, alkoxy, haloalkyl or nitro, a substituted or unsubstituted ferylamine or alkylamine or lower alkoxy. X represents a halo group, preferably chlorine or bromine, amine or a substituted or non-substituted phenylamine group, or amine substituted with one or two lower alkyls or a hydroxy group, with the proviso that R1 represents a phenylamine, substituted lower alkoxy or alkoxy group or unsubstituted, then X cannot represent halo. Y represents a hydrogen group, hydroxy to acyloxy, preferably a longer alkanoyloxy, or if Y represents a hydroxy group, the molecule may contain a dioxazine ring closed on the carbon atom bearing group X formed by formal removal of XH; R2 and R3 together with the adjacent nitrogen atom form a 5- to 7-membered saturated hetero ring to increase tolerance of cultivated plants to stress caused by environmental conditions. These compounds increase the tolerance of cold plants to frost and drought and are at the same time hormonally neutral, non-toxic and suitable for the treatment of fully developed plants, seedlings and seeds alike.
